              @derivative666 it was done in Tokyo. You have to go there (or a place like it) to get the 3d-scan completed, takes about 2 weeks or so to stitch/edit and print. There's a few places doing it throughout the world. The place I went to in Tokyo was a couple who were doing it out of their basement area using 70 SLR's for the composite image.
